-How do I replace my Social Security card? You can replace your Social Security card at no charge either online, by mail or in person at your local Social Security office. The easiest way is to create a My Social Security account at ssa.gov. You can log into your online account and request a new card as long as youre 18 or older, youre not changing your name on the card, you have a U.S. mailing address and you live in one of the roughly 40 states that share their data with Social Security. -What if I dont live in one of those states -or I need to change the name on the card? In that case youll have to mail in an application or take it to your local Social Security office. Youll need a government-issued photo I.D., like your drivers license or passport. Your new Social Security card should arrive by mail within two weeks. To learn more, go to aarp.org/socialsecurity
